A way to overcome ultrasound attenuation is time gain compensation(TGC), in which signal gain is increased as time passes from the emitted wave pulse. This correction makes equally echogenic tissues look the same even if they are located in different depths. 5, record 1, English, - time%20gain%20compensation

The procedure is based on the principle that two digital radiographic images obtained under different time intervals, with the same projection geometry, are spatially and densitometrically aligned using specific software. When the two images are registered and intensities of corresponding pixels are subtracted of the gray scale values, a uniform difference image is produced, resulting in a new image representing the differences between the two, called the subtraction image. In this new image, if there is a change in the radiographic attenuation between the baseline and follow-up examination, all the anatomical structures that do not change between radiographs are shown as neutral gray background, while regions that had mineral loss or gain are shown as a darker or brighter area, respectively... 1, record 5, English, - digital%20subtraction%20radiography

An investor who buys convertible preferred shares and subsequently converts the preferred shares to common shares does not incur a capital gain or loss at the time of conversion. Instead, the cost of convertible shares becomes the equivalent cost of the newly acquired common shares. A capital gain or loss will be incurred only when the newly acquired common shares are sold or otherwise disposed of. 5, record 11, English, - convertible%20preferred%20share

A programmed variation of the gain(sensitivity) of a radar receiver as a function of time within each pulse repetition interval or observation time to prevent overloading of the receiver by strong echos from targets or clutter at close range. Slight nuance between the English terms "rally" and "exchange". In a "rally", the ball must bounce; the term implies an "exchange" of groundstrokes. One can have an "exchange" of any type of shot, for instance, an exchange of volleys, where the ball never touches the ground. Moreover an "exchange" takes place between points; whereas a "rally" can take place between players simply wanting to hit a few balls without keeping score. In Spanish the term "intercambio" is generic. Therefore it means either "rally" or "exchange", depending on the context - "un intercambio de voleas de cerca, un intercambio de golpes de revés". Furthermore, one can use the term "exchange" in English when referring specifically to the length of a rally, i.e. the number of consecutive balls that pass over the net, as in the phrase "At Wimbledon, there were nary an exchange that exceeded 4 shots". 3, record 17, English, - rally

The anti-clutter sea control is often referred to as STC(Sensitivity Time Control) which decreases the amplification of the receiver immediately after a radar pulse is transmitted, and progressively increases the sensitivity as the range increases. A common mistake is to over adjust the A/C SEA control so that the surface clutter is completely removed. By rotating the control fully clockwise, you see how dangerous this can be; a dark zone is created near the center of the screen and close-in targets can be lost. This dark zone is even more dangerous if the gain has not been properly adjusted. Always leave a little surface clutter visible on the screen. If no surface clutter is observed(on very calm water), set the control at the fully counterclockwise position. 3, record 23, English, - anti%2Dclutter%20sea%20control

It consists of a photocathode, a series of dynodes, called a dynode chain on which a secondary-electron multiplication process occurs, and an anode. According to the desired response time, transit time, time spread, gain, or low dark current, different types of dynode structures have been developed, e. g. circular cage structure, box and grid structure. Some special dynode structures permit combination with additional electric or magnetic fields. 3, record 34, English, - photomultiplier%20tube

Coding ambiguity, which might also arise by other types of mutations(e. g., ribosomal), facilitates a codon's transition to a new meaning. Ambiguity allows time for selected changes in message sequences at the many sites where the new amino acid will be deleterious by providing for the production of partially active proteins during the transitional phase of codon reassignment. Accordingly, there need be no requirement that a codon entirely disappear before it can gain a new meaning, because the harm of inserting a novel amino acid is mitigated, and can also be rapidly minimized by selection of new mRNA sequences. 2, record 36, English, - ambiguity

... hydrosulfite brightening.... The operation is usually carried out within the 4% to 8% consistency range to facilitate air-free mixing in economy-of-scale retention towers. A pH in the 5. 5-6. 5 range gives the best compromise between effective brightening and loss of chemical. Generally, a retention time of 1 to 2 hours at 60°C is recommended. If lower reaction temperature is used, the retention time should be increased. Chemical application is typically limited to 1% or less on pulp because higher applications provide only marginal brightness gain. 2, record 43, English, - hydrosulfite%20bleaching
Record number: 43, Textual support number: 1 OBS
The term "brightening" is used ... to denote lignin-preserving bleaching treatments. It must be noted that terminology is not standardized; in practice, the terms "bleaching" and "brightening" are often used interchangeably. 2, record 43, English, - hydrosulfite%20bleaching
